Relates to degree-granting programs offered by SUNY's office of higher education in prison

Abstract

Creates within SUNY an office of higher education in prison to coordinate access to higher education for individuals during and after incarceration; directs such office to create a plan by 1/1/2029 to establish a degree-granting program in every viable correctional facility in the state; directs such office to enroll at least 2,000 students in degree-granting programs as soon as practicable; makes related provisions.
